Energy Optimization: AI's Building Revolution
The integration of AI in the real estate sector has sparked a new era of innovation, particularly in energy optimization within smart buildings. By leveraging machine learning algorithms, AI-powered systems can analyze vast datasets from various sensors and devices installed in structures. This enables them to understand and predict energy consumption patterns, allowing for dynamic adjustments to maintain optimal efficiency. For instance, these intelligent systems can automatically regulate lighting, heating, and cooling based on occupancy and weather conditions, reducing energy wastage significantly.
AI’s role in energy use optimization goes beyond individual units; it also facilitates a holistic approach to building management. By aggregating data from multiple interconnected buildings, AI algorithms can identify systemic inefficiencies and suggest comprehensive solutions. This collaborative intelligence promises to revolutionize the way we design and operate our built environment, fostering more sustainable practices and contributing to global efforts in reducing carbon footprints.
